Project Director Job Openings at IMA World Health Jobs in Uganda,

Position Title: Project DirectorLocation:    Uganda Employment Type:         Full TimeDepartment:      Conditional FundingJob Description:               IMA World Health is currently seeking a Project Director to lead the anticipated USAID funded project, Uganda Systems Strengthening for Health Commodities in Uganda
• Provide overall leadership and supervisory management to the project.• Serve as the primary liaison with USAID/Uganda.• Ensure coordination between implementing partners, Ministry of Health, district health officials, communities and other relevant stakeholders.• Prepare and submit technical and financial reports as requested by USAID.• Provide project compliance oversight and quality assurance monitoring to all technical, programmatic, administrative and financial activities.• A Master’s degree or higher in Public Health, Pharmacy or equivalent related field.• At least 10 years’ experience in management positions implementing programs of similar size and scope in international health.• At least 4 years’ management experience on programs supporting national health commodity supply chain management in developing countries, preferably with experience in Africa.• Strong knowledge and technical skills in one or more key areas of health supply chain management (e.g. policy, forecasting, and procurement).• Demonstrated leadership skills in working and collaborating with other donors, host country institutions, international organizations.• At least 5 years’ relevant supervisory experience of technical and program staff.• Working knowledge of and experience with USAID project management.• Excellent organizational, analytical, oral and written communication skills.
